Abstract

Players wear an HMD 12, sit on a seat 16 of a play area unit 2, and play. A display 4, which is a large monitor, is in front of the play area unit 2. Spectators can view the display 4 with the players over the players from a main observation window part 50 of a casing part 6. Before play, the display 4 displays a video for the players such as a game description, and during play, the display 4 displays a video for the spectators including a video displayed on the HMDs 12 and commentary, etc.

 本発明を適用した実施形態として、ヘッドトラッキング式のHMDを使用して、1人称視点で立体視できる仮想現実ゲームをマルチプレイ可能に業務用ゲーム装置で実行する例を説明する。すなわち、各プレーヤがそれぞれ装着したHMDで、各プレーヤの頭部の向きと姿勢とをトラッキングし、ゲーム空間内に配置された各プレーヤに対応するプレーヤキャラクタの頭部の向きや姿勢をトラッキングに同期させ、各プレーヤキャラクタから見たゲーム空間の景色を、対応するプレーヤのHMDで立体視可能に表示させる。つまり、各プレーヤは、それぞれが3次元仮想空間(ゲーム空間内)にいるような仮想現実立体視映像(VR映像)を見ながらゲームプレイする。なお、ゲームジャンルやゲーム内容は適宜設定可能である。 As an embodiment to which the present invention is applied, an example will be described in which a virtual reality game that can be stereoscopically viewed from a first-person viewpoint is executed on a commercial game device in a multiplayer manner using a head tracking HMD. In other words, the HMD attached to each player tracks the head direction and posture of each player, and the head direction and posture of the player character corresponding to each player placed in the game space are synchronized with tracking. Then, the scene of the game space viewed from each player character is displayed in a stereoscopic view with the HMD of the corresponding player. That is, each player plays a game while watching the virtual reality stereoscopic video (VR video) that is in the three-dimensional virtual space (in the game space). Note that the game genre and game content can be set as appropriate.

The play area unit 2 is equipment installed in a play area which is a main place where a player wearing the HMD plays a game.
As shown in FIGS. 2 and 3, the play area unit 2 of the present embodiment includes an HMD 12, an HMD place 14, a seat 16, a fixed operation stick 18, a game controller 20, and a game controller place 24. The play consideration payment unit 26 and the baggage locker 28 are provided, one set for each player, for a total of two sets.
 HMD12は、ヘッドホン一体型で頭部の向きと方向とがトラッキング可能なヘッドトラッキング式のVR型のヘッドマウントディスプレイである。本実施形態では、装着すると両眼が被われて周囲の様子が見えなくなる没入型(非透過型)とするが、透過制御により透過/非透過を制御できるタイプでもよい。その場合、非常時を除くゲームプレイ中は基本的に非透過に制御されるものとする。 The HMD 12 is a head tracking type VR head mounted display that is headphone integrated and capable of tracking the direction and direction of the head. In the present embodiment, an immersion type (non-transmission type) in which both eyes are covered and the surrounding state cannot be seen when worn is used, but a type in which transmission / non-transmission can be controlled by transmission control may be used. In this case, it is basically controlled to be non-transparent during game play except in an emergency.
 HMD置き場14は、非使用時のHMD12を載置・収容しておくスペースである。HMD置き場14には滅菌装置30が設けられており、滅菌装置30が客待ちの間に収容されているHMD12を滅菌する。 The HMD storage space 14 is a space for storing and storing the HMD 12 when not in use. The HMD storage site 14 is provided with a sterilizer 30 that sterilizes the HMD 12 accommodated while waiting for the customer.
 滅菌装置30は適宜選定可能である。例えば、滅菌ランプ(滅菌のための所定の電磁波を照射する照射部)や殺菌剤噴霧器などを用いることができる。本実施形態では前者を採用する。 The sterilizer 30 can be selected as appropriate. For example, a sterilization lamp (irradiation unit that irradiates a predetermined electromagnetic wave for sterilization), a bactericide sprayer, or the like can be used. In the present embodiment, the former is adopted.
 本実施形態のHMD置き場14は、取り出し/収容が容易なように解放型のスペースとしてデザインされているが、滅菌装置30の効果を高めるために開閉式のケースで被ったデザインとしてもよい。 Although the HMD storage place 14 of the present embodiment is designed as an open space so that it can be easily taken out / accommodated, it may be designed to be covered with an openable case to enhance the effect of the sterilizer 30.
 本実施形態の座席16は、一人掛け用である。ゲーム内容によっては、二人掛けのベンチタイプとしてもよい。また、もしゲーム内容により立位がプレイスタイルとして好適である場合には、座席16を省略して、例えば、腰回りを取り巻くリング状補助具や、前のめりにして腹部にあてながら使用するバー状補助具を設置したり、腰高のカウンターや棚等の設置のみとしたりして、適宜置き換えることができる。すなわち、座席16は、必ずしも業務用ゲーム装置1300における必須構成要素であるわけではない。 The seat 16 in this embodiment is for one person. Depending on the content of the game, it may be a bench type of two people. Also, if standing is suitable as a play style depending on the game content, the seat 16 is omitted, for example, a ring-shaped auxiliary tool that surrounds the waist, or a bar-shaped auxiliary that is used while being applied to the abdomen with the front turned It can be replaced as appropriate by installing tools or only installing a counter, shelf, etc. That is, the seat 16 is not necessarily an essential component in the arcade game apparatus 1300.
 操作入力のためのデバイスの数や種類はゲーム内容に応じて適宜選定可能である。本実施形態では、固定式の操作スティック18と、手に持つタイプのゲームコントローラ20とを備える。 The number and type of devices for operation input can be selected as appropriate according to the game content. In this embodiment, a fixed operation stick 18 and a game controller 20 of the type held in the hand are provided.
 ゲームコントローラ置き場24は、非使用時のゲームコントローラ20を載置・収容しておくスペースである。ゲームコントローラ置き場24には滅菌装置30が設けられており、滅菌装置30が客待ちの間に収容されているゲームコントローラ20を滅菌する。本実施形態のゲームコントローラ置き場24は、取り出し/収容が容易なように解放型のスペースとしてデザインされているが、滅菌装置30の効果を高めるために開閉式のケースで被ったデザインとしてもよい。 The game controller storage space 24 is a space for storing and storing the game controller 20 when not in use. The game controller yard 24 is provided with a sterilizer 30, and the sterilizer 30 sterilizes the game controller 20 accommodated while waiting for a customer. The game controller place 24 of the present embodiment is designed as an open-type space so that it can be easily taken out / accommodated, but may be designed to be covered with an openable case to enhance the effect of the sterilizer 30.
 プレイ対価支払部26は、ゲームプレイの対価の支払いを受け付け、支払操作の検知信号を制御基板90へ出力する。プレイ対価支払部26は、例えば硬貨投入装置や、クレジットカード・プリペイドカード・電子マネーカード・ユーザカードなどの読み取り装置で実現され、現金やクレジット、仮想通貨による支払いに対応する。 The play consideration payment unit 26 accepts payment for the game play and outputs a detection signal of the payment operation to the control board 90. The play consideration payment unit 26 is realized by a reading device such as a coin insertion device, a credit card, a prepaid card, an electronic money card, or a user card, and corresponds to payment by cash, credit, or virtual currency.
 手荷物ロッカー28は、プレーヤの手荷物を収納することのできるスペースである。本実施形態では、座席16の肘掛け下に設けられているが、座席16の座面下などのその他の場所であってもよい。 The baggage locker 28 is a space in which the player's baggage can be stored. In this embodiment, it is provided under the armrest of the seat 16, but may be other places such as under the seating surface of the seat 16.
 図4は、手荷物ロッカー28の構成例を示す正面拡大図である。本実施形態の手荷物ロッカー28は、オートロック32と、忘れ物検知センサ34とを有する。 FIG. 4 is an enlarged front view showing an example of the configuration of the baggage locker 28. The baggage locker 28 of the present embodiment includes an auto lock 32 and a forgotten object detection sensor 34.
 オートロック32は、制御基板90の動作制御により少なくともゲームプレイ中は自動施錠される。
 忘れ物検知センサ34は、手荷物ロッカー28内の忘れ物を検知するセンサである。本実施形態では、ロッカー内を上方から撮影する照明付きのカメラモジュールとし、使用前/使用後でそれぞれ撮影した画像を画像処理で比較し忘れ物を検知する。勿論、忘れ物検知センサ34は、距離センサや荷重センサなどその他の種類のセンサで実現するとしてもよい。
The auto lock 32 is automatically locked at least during the game play by the operation control of the control board 90.
The forgotten thing detection sensor 34 is a sensor for detecting a forgotten thing in the baggage locker 28. In the present embodiment, a camera module with illumination for photographing the inside of the locker from above is used, and images taken before and after use are compared by image processing to detect forgotten items. Of course, the forgotten object detection sensor 34 may be realized by other types of sensors such as a distance sensor and a load sensor.
 図1~図3に示すように、表示部4は、プレイエリアユニット2の正面位置に設置された映像表示手段である。例えば、フラットパネルディスプレイや、プロジェクターなどの映像表示装置で実現できる。本実施形態の表示部4は、プレイエリアユニット2の正面横幅を1台で占める程度に大型の表示面積を有し、複数プレーヤで1つの表示部4を使用する。 As shown in FIGS. 1 to 3, the display unit 4 is a video display unit installed at the front position of the play area unit 2. For example, it can be realized by a video display device such as a flat panel display or a projector. The display unit 4 of the present embodiment has a display area large enough to occupy the front width of the play area unit 2 by one unit, and uses one display unit 4 for a plurality of players.
 筐体部6は、プレイエリアユニット2と表示部4とを囲い部屋状の空間を画成する。本実施形態では、プレイエリアユニット2の左側又は右側の何れか(図示の例では、業務用ゲーム装置1300の前側から見て右側)に装置内への入口を形成しつつ、当該入口からプレイエリアユニット2の正面へ回り込むようにデザインされた通路部40を形成する(図3参照)。 The housing unit 6 surrounds the play area unit 2 and the display unit 4 and defines a room-like space. In the present embodiment, an entrance to the device is formed on either the left side or the right side of the play area unit 2 (in the illustrated example, the right side when viewed from the front side of the arcade game device 1300), while the entrance to the play area is formed. A passage portion 40 designed to go around the front of the unit 2 is formed (see FIG. 3).
 図2及び図3に示すように、本実施形態の通路部40には、プレイ中のプレーヤ以外の侵入者対策として、間仕切り板42と、人感センサ44とが設けられている。 As shown in FIGS. 2 and 3, the passage portion 40 of the present embodiment is provided with a partition plate 42 and a human sensor 44 as a countermeasure against intruders other than the player who is playing.
 間仕切り板42は、透明な板材であって、プレイエリアユニット2と通路部40との入口付近の境界に立設されており、プレイ中の侵入者が入口から入っても直ぐにはプレーヤに接触できないようにしている。 The partition plate 42 is a transparent plate material, and is erected at the boundary near the entrance between the play area unit 2 and the passage portion 40, so that even if an intruder during play enters from the entrance, it cannot immediately contact the player. I am doing so.
 人感センサ44は、通路部40に人が入ったことを検知するための検知部であり、人の存在を検知する度に検知信号を制御基板90へ出力する機能を有する。
 具体的には、人感センサ44は、通路部40を通行する人の足下位置に、入口側と奥側とで2つ設けられている。入口側と奥側の何れの人感センサ44が先に検知するかによって、プレイエリアへの入退場の区別ができるようになっている。また、人感センサ44は、入口付近の検知免除エリア46(図3参照;入口寄りの第1エリア)を検知対象外とし、検知免除エリア46とプレイエリア41との間に設けられている。これにより、ゲームに興味を持ったギャラリーがプレイ中に検知免除エリア46に入って首を回して中を覗くことを許容する一方で、プレイエリア41に近づく侵入は確実に検知することができる。
The human sensor 44 is a detection unit that detects that a person has entered the passage unit 40, and has a function of outputting a detection signal to the control board 90 every time the presence of a person is detected.
Specifically, two human sensors 44 are provided at the foot position of the person passing through the passage portion 40, on the entrance side and on the back side. Depending on which human sensor 44 on the entrance side or the back side detects first, entrance / exit to the play area can be distinguished. The human sensor 44 is provided between the detection exemption area 46 and the play area 41 with the detection exemption area 46 near the entrance (see FIG. 3; the first area near the entrance) excluded from the detection target. This allows a gallery interested in the game to enter the detection exemption area 46 during the play and turn his neck to look inside, while the intrusion approaching the play area 41 can be reliably detected.
 プレイエリア41は、プレーヤがゲームプレイをするためのエリアであり、ゲームプレイするためのいわゆるプレイポジション(本実施形態の場合、プレイエリアユニット2への着座位置)を含む。業務用ゲーム装置1300を、装置内でプレーヤが立位でゲームプレイする装置としたり、装置内を歩き回りながらゲームプレイする装置とするならば、プレイエリア41は、そのゲームプレイ中のプレーヤの想定位置を含むエリアとなる。 The play area 41 is an area for the player to play a game, and includes a so-called play position for playing the game (in the present embodiment, a seating position on the play area unit 2). If the arcade game device 1300 is a device in which a player plays a game while standing in the device, or a device that plays a game while walking around the device, the play area 41 has an assumed position of the player during the game play. It becomes an area including.
 また、図1~図3に示すように、筐体部6は、装置外部にいるギャラリーがプレイエリアユニット2内のプレーヤ越しに、プレーヤ(少なくともHMDを装着したプレーヤの頭部)と表示部4とを一緒に視認可能とする主観察窓部50と補助観察窓部52とを有する。 As shown in FIGS. 1 to 3, the housing 6 includes a player (at least the head of the player wearing the HMD) and the display unit 4 over the player in the play area unit 2 by a gallery outside the apparatus. And an auxiliary observation window portion 52 that can be viewed together.
 主観察窓部50及び補助観察窓部52は、筐体部6の開口枠に、透明樹脂パネルや透明ガラスといったゲーム装置の内外を隔てる光透過性の板体を開閉不可に固定した所謂フィックス窓である。本実施形態では、座席16の各背面に相当する位置にそれぞれ1つずつ合計2つの主観察窓部50を備える。また、正面から見て右側面に補助観察窓部52を備える。 The main observation window portion 50 and the auxiliary observation window portion 52 are so-called fixed windows in which a light-transmitting plate body that separates the inside and outside of the game device such as a transparent resin panel and transparent glass is fixed to the opening frame of the housing portion 6 so as not to be opened and closed. It is. In the present embodiment, a total of two main observation window portions 50 are provided, each at a position corresponding to each back surface of the seat 16. Further, an auxiliary observation window 52 is provided on the right side as viewed from the front.
 主観察窓部50は、装置外部にいるギャラリーに対して、プレイエリアユニット2内のプレーヤ越し(より詳しくはHMD12を装着したプレーヤの頭越し)に表示部4を見せる。主観察窓部50から装置内を見る位置そのものが、プレーヤ越しに表示部4を見ることできるギャラリー推奨ポジションと言うことができる。ギャラリーは、主観察窓部50から装置内を見ることで、プレーヤ(より具体的には、HMDを装着したプレーヤの頭部)と、表示部4とを同時に視認することができる。 The main observation window unit 50 displays the display unit 4 over the player in the play area unit 2 (more specifically, over the head of the player wearing the HMD 12) with respect to the gallery outside the apparatus. The position where the inside of the apparatus is viewed from the main observation window 50 can be said to be a recommended gallery position where the display unit 4 can be seen through the player. By viewing the inside of the apparatus from the main observation window 50, the gallery can visually recognize the player (more specifically, the head of the player wearing the HMD) and the display unit 4 at the same time.

 図5~図6は、本実施形態の業務用ゲーム装置1300の動作について説明するためのフローチャートである。ここで説明する処理の流れは、制御基板90のCPU91が制御基板90の記憶部に記憶された所定のプログラムを実行することにより実行される。 FIGS. 5 to 6 are flowcharts for explaining the operation of the arcade game apparatus 1300 of the present embodiment. The processing flow described here is executed by the CPU 91 of the control board 90 executing a predetermined program stored in the storage unit of the control board 90.
 電源が入れられた業務用ゲーム装置1300は、先ず初期化を実行する(ステップS2)。具体的には、プレイエリアにいる人数を示すプレイエリア内人数を「0」とし、手荷物ロッカー28のオートロック32を解錠させ、忘れ物検知センサ34で手荷物ロッカー28内に何も入っていない状態を撮影・記憶する。当該撮影データは、最新の撮影データと比較することで忘れ物とおぼしき物品の検出に使用される。また、業務用ゲーム装置1300は、滅菌装置30を作動させる。 The arcade game device 1300 that is turned on first executes initialization (step S2). Specifically, the number of people in the play area indicating the number of people in the play area is set to “0”, the automatic lock 32 of the baggage locker 28 is unlocked, and nothing is in the baggage locker 28 by the forgotten object detection sensor 34. Shoot and memorize The photographic data is used for detection of forgotten items and articles that are left behind by comparing with the latest photographic data. Further, the arcade game apparatus 1300 operates the sterilizer 30.
 次に、業務用ゲーム装置1300は、客待ちの状態であるアトラクトモードに入る(ステップS4)。アトラクトモードでは、業務用ゲーム装置1300は、表示部4にてゲーム紹介やゲーム画面例、手荷物を手荷物ロッカー28へ入れるように促す映像、などを含むアトラクト映像を表示させる。また、HMD12は何も表示させないか、HMD12を装着しないように促す案内を表示させたり機能確認用の映像を表示させる。 Next, the arcade game apparatus 1300 enters an attract mode that is waiting for a customer (step S4). In the attract mode, the arcade game apparatus 1300 causes the display unit 4 to display an attract video including a game introduction, a game screen example, a video prompting the user to put baggage into the baggage locker 28, and the like. Further, the HMD 12 displays nothing, displays a guidance prompting the user not to wear the HMD 12, or displays a video for function confirmation.
 次いで、業務用ゲーム装置1300は、人感センサ44の検知結果を利用してプレイエリアへ入った人数(プレイエリア内人数)の自動カウントを開始する(ステップS6)。具体的には、入口側の人感センサ44で先に検知した後に奥側の人感センサ44で検知する毎にプレイエリア内人数を「1」加算し、奥側の人感センサ44で先に検知した後に入口側の人感センサ44で検知する毎にプレイエリア内人数を「1」減算する。 Next, the arcade game apparatus 1300 uses the detection result of the human sensor 44 to start automatic counting of the number of people who entered the play area (number of people in the play area) (step S6). Specifically, every time it is detected by the human sensor 44 on the entrance side and then detected by the human sensor 44 on the back side, “1” is added to the number of people in the play area, and the human sensor 44 on the back side adds it. Every time it is detected by the entrance-side human sensor 44 after detection, the number of people in the play area is decremented by “1”.
 もし、アトラクトモード中に、プレイ対価の支払いが検知されていないにもかかわらず(ステップS10のNO)、手荷物ロッカー28内に忘れ物を検知し、且つプレイエリアのプレイエリア内人数が「0」のままである場合には(ステップS12のYES)、手荷物ロッカー28内に不審物が置かれた可能性有りと判断し、通信モジュール93を使用して管理者に不審物対応を依頼する報知制御を含む不審物対応処理を実行し(ステップS14)、一連の処理を終了して管理者によるチェック・再起動を待つ。 If the payment for the play consideration is not detected during the attract mode (NO in step S10), the forgotten item is detected in the baggage locker 28, and the number of people in the play area of the play area is “0”. If it remains (YES in step S12), it is determined that there is a possibility that a suspicious object has been placed in the baggage locker 28, and notification control for requesting the administrator to handle the suspicious object is performed using the communication module 93. A suspicious object handling process is executed (step S14), a series of processes are terminated, and a check / restart by the administrator is awaited.
 一方、アトラクトモード中に、プレイ対価の支払いが検知されたならば(ステップS10のYES)、業務用ゲーム装置1300は、滅菌装置30を停止させ(ステップS16)、プレーヤ向けのプレイ案内や注意事項説明などを含む第1映像を表示部4にて表示させる制御を開始する(ステップS18)。なお、第1映像の表示制御中は、HMD12には何も表示させない、又はHMD12を装着しないように促す案内を表示させたり機能確認用の映像を表示させたりする。 On the other hand, if the payment for the play price is detected during the attract mode (YES in step S10), the arcade game apparatus 1300 stops the sterilization apparatus 30 (step S16), and the player's play guidance and precautions Control for displaying the first video including the description on the display unit 4 is started (step S18). Note that during the display control of the first video, nothing is displayed on the HMD 12, guidance for prompting the user not to wear the HMD 12, or a video for function confirmation is displayed.
 ただし、第1映像の表示中に所定のプレイ開始操作入力を検出すると(ステップS30のYES)、業務用ゲーム装置1300は、第1映像の途中であってもその表示を中断させる(ステップS32)。 However, when a predetermined play start operation input is detected during display of the first video (YES in step S30), the arcade game apparatus 1300 interrupts the display even during the first video (step S32). .
 第1映像の表示終了後は、業務用ゲーム装置1300は、手荷物ロッカー28のオートロック32を作動させて施錠し、表示部4及びHMD12にて施錠された旨の通知を表示する(ステップS34)。表示部4での当該通知は、プレイ中に装置内に侵入して物品を盗む窃盗を抑止する効果を生み、HMD12での当該通知はプレーヤへの安心感を提供する効果を生む。 After the display of the first video is completed, the arcade game apparatus 1300 activates and locks the auto lock 32 of the baggage locker 28, and displays a notification that the display unit 4 and the HMD 12 are locked (step S34). . The notification on the display unit 4 has an effect of suppressing theft of intruding into the apparatus and stealing goods during play, and the notification on the HMD 12 has an effect of providing a sense of security to the player.
 そして、第1映像表示の終了後、業務用ゲーム装置1300は、ゲームプレイを実現するための各種制御を開始する(ステップS36)。具体的には、図7の例に示すように、ゲームプレイ制御では、HMD12のヘッドトラッキングにゲーム空間内のプレーヤキャラクタ5の視線方向を同期・連動させた1人称視点P1による1人称画像と、当該プレーヤキャラクタの背後の所定相対位置に設けられた3人称視点P3による3人称視点画像との生成を開始する。なお、1人称画像については、HMD12で立体視を実現させるための右眼用・左眼用の2次元の1人称画像の2種類を生成する。3人称画像については、ギャラリー向けの使用を前提としているので2次元画像の1種類を生成する。 Then, after the end of the first video display, the arcade game apparatus 1300 starts various controls for realizing game play (step S36). Specifically, as shown in the example of FIG. 7, in the game play control, the first person image from the first person viewpoint P1 in which the line of sight of the player character 5 in the game space is synchronized and interlocked with the head tracking of the HMD 12, and Generation of a third-person viewpoint image from the third-person viewpoint P3 provided at a predetermined relative position behind the player character is started. As for the first person image, two types of two-dimensional first person images for right eye and left eye for realizing stereoscopic vision with the HMD 12 are generated. Since the third person image is assumed to be used for a gallery, one type of two-dimensional image is generated.
 図6に移って、業務用ゲーム装置1300は、1人称画像を含むプレーヤ向け映像の生成と、当該プレーヤ向け映像をHMD12で表示させる制御とを開始する(ステップS38)。また、業務用ゲーム装置1300は、右眼用又は左眼用の何れかの1人称画像及び3人称画像を素材として含むギャラリー向け映像(第2映像)の生成と、当該ギャラリー向け映像を表示部4で表示させる制御とを開始する(ステップS40)。 Referring to FIG. 6, the arcade game apparatus 1300 starts generating a video for the player including the first person image and a control for displaying the video for the player on the HMD 12 (step S38). Further, the arcade game device 1300 generates a gallery-oriented video (second video) including a first-person image and a third-person image for either the right eye or the left eye as materials, and displays the gallery-oriented video. 4 is started (step S40).
 ゲームプレイ中に人感センサ44で人の存在を検知すると、業務用ゲーム装置1300は侵入検知と判断し(ステップS50のYES)、侵入者対応処理を開始する(ステップS54)。 When the presence sensor 44 detects the presence of a person during game play, the arcade game apparatus 1300 determines that an intrusion has been detected (YES in step S50), and starts an intruder handling process (step S54).
 本実施形態の業務用ゲーム装置1300、侵入者対応処理としては、1)HMD12に、プレイ中に侵入者があった旨の通知を表示する第1警告制御と、2)表示部4に、ギャラリー及び侵入者向けに侵入警告を表示する第2警告制御と、3)通信モジュール93を介して管理者へ侵入者対処を依頼する信号を送信する対処依頼制御と、の少なくとも何れか1つを実行する。なお、開始された侵入者対応処理は、人感センサ44にて人の存在が検知されなくなるまで継続されるものとする。 The arcade game device 1300 of the present embodiment includes intruder handling processing: 1) first warning control for displaying a notification that an intruder was present during play on the HMD 12; and 2) a gallery on the display unit 4. And at least one of second warning control for displaying an intrusion warning for the intruder and 3) response request control for transmitting a signal for requesting the intruder to the administrator via the communication module 93. To do. The started intruder handling process is continued until the human sensor 44 no longer detects the presence of a person.
 ゲームが終了すると(ステップS60のYES)、業務用ゲーム装置1300は手荷物ロッカー28のオートロック32を解錠し(ステップS62)、表示部4とHMD12にて退場案内映像を表示する(ステップS64)。 When the game is over (YES in step S60), the arcade game apparatus 1300 unlocks the automatic lock 32 of the baggage locker 28 (step S62), and displays a leaving guidance video on the display unit 4 and the HMD 12 (step S64). .
 退場案内映像では、ゲームが終了したことの通知と、HMD12をHMD置き場14へ戻すように促す通知と、ゲームコントローラ20をゲームコントローラ置き場24へ戻すように促す通知と、手荷物の置き忘れを注意する通知と、退場を促す通知と、含む。 In the exit guidance video, a notification that the game has ended, a notification that prompts the HMD 12 to return to the HMD storage location 14, a notification that prompts the game controller 20 to return to the game controller storage location 24, and a notification that warns that the baggage is left behind. And a notice prompting the user to leave.
 もし、ゲーム終了後に、手荷物ロッカー28内に忘れ物が検知された場合には(ステップS70のYES)、業務用ゲーム装置1300は表示部4とHMD12にて忘れ物がある旨を報知する忘れ物警告映像を表示する(ステップS72)。 If a forgotten item is detected in the baggage locker 28 after the game is over (YES in step S70), the arcade game apparatus 1300 displays a forgotten item warning image on the display unit 4 and the HMD 12 to notify that there is a forgotten item. It is displayed (step S72).
 また、もしゲーム終了後、所定時間内にプレーヤ全員が退出したならば、すなわちプレイエリア内人数が「0」になったならば(ステップS74のYES)、業務用ゲーム装置1300は滅菌装置30の作動を開始して(ステップS76)、ステップS2に戻り、初期化の後に再び客待ち状態すなわちアトラクトモードに入る。 Also, if all the players leave within a predetermined time after the game ends, that is, if the number of players in the play area becomes “0” (YES in step S74), the arcade game device 1300 is stored in the sterilizer 30. The operation is started (step S76), the process returns to step S2, and after the initialization, the customer waiting state, that is, the attract mode is entered again.
 一方、もしゲーム終了後から所定時間内にプレーヤ全員が退出しない場合には(ステップS74のNO)、業務用ゲーム装置1300は不審な居残り者がいる、或いは、気分を悪くして自力で退場できないような要救護者がいると判断して、居残り対応処理を実行する(ステップS78)。居残り対応処理としては、通信モジュール93を利用して管理者に居残り者又は要救護者がいる可能性を告げる通知を行う。 On the other hand, if all the players do not leave within a predetermined time after the game is over (NO in step S74), the arcade game apparatus 1300 has a suspicious survivor or feels bad and cannot leave on its own. It is determined that there is such a person who needs to be rescued, and a remaining part handling process is executed (step S78). As the stay-responding process, the communication module 93 is used to notify the manager of the possibility that there are survivors or rescuers.
